View moreThe Department of Veterans Affairs, Veterans Integrated Service Network (VISN) 17, Network Contracting Office 17, issued this special notice of intent to award a firm-fixed-priced sole source contract for fire suppression maintenance. Due to an urgent and compelling need, the agency intends to award the contract to SimplexGrinnell based on their GSA Contract pricelist under the authority of FAR 8.405-6 for limited sources. The required services will be performed over a one-year period at the Olin E. Teague Veterans Medical Center in Temple, Texas, and the Doris Miller Department of Veterans Affairs Medical Center in Waco, Texas.
This procurement is classified under NAICS 561621 Security Systems Services (except Locksmiths) and PSC J. While this notice is not a formal request for quotations or proposals, the agency will consider responses from responsible sources to determine if a comparable source is available and more advantageous to the government. If no affirmative written responses are received by the deadline of December 4, 2017, at 12:00 PM CST, the agency will issue a task order to SimplexGrinnell without further notice.
Direct responses must be submitted via email to the point of contact, Robert Kelley, as the contracting office does not have visibility of the internal interested vendors list. Solicitation number 36C25718Q0186 identifies this requirement, which contains zero attachments.
